Understanding the Transfer of Reserved Name Limited Liability Company in Nebraska:

Historically, the Transfer of Reserved Name form exists to ensure that businesses operating in Nebraska comply with state regulations regarding business names. This form allows businesses to transfer a reserved name to another entity, providing clarity and transparency in the business landscape. The government requires specific information to be reported to facilitate this transfer smoothly.

Who Needs to File the Transfer of Reserved Name Limited Liability Company?

Business owners in Nebraska who have reserved a name for their limited liability company and wish to transfer it to another entity must file the Transfer of Reserved Name form. It's important to note that even if a business has not started operating yet, they may still need to file this form if they have reserved a name.
